Unveiling The Catch by Rudi & Our Experience

A unique culinary option on board some Princess ships is The Catch by Rudi, a restaurant experience focused on seafood and refined menu options.

The Catch replaces the French-inspired Bistro Sur La Mer on most ships or is a completely new offering on newer ships.

The Catch is a “Specialty” restaurant that costs $45 per person or passengers with the Princess Premier package can use one of their 2 dining credits at the restaurant.

Atmosphere and Design

This specialty eatery creates a backdrop for a welcoming dining experience featuring maritime-inspired decor that complements the upscale offerings.

Beyond just the decor, the layout of the restaurant includes a raw bar-style seating area where guests can sit around the glass cases and observe the creation of meals. However, it’s not for the faint of heart (MORE ON THIS LATER)

Unfortunately on ships like the Sky Princess and the new Sun Princess, the location overlooks the Piazza. The activities, music, and general buzz of all of the surrounding venues really detract from the ambiance of The Catch.

Nautical motifs adorn the space setting a stage that enhances your dining pleasure. Vibrant color schemes and distinct design features contribute to an upscale atmosphere.

The restaurant’s layout is carefully designed to accommodate dining preferences offering tables with views of the central square (Piazza) and expansive windows. At the core of the establishment lies a U-shaped seafood bar which seemed unused.

Service Approach and Staff Expertise

The trained staff members are knowledgeable about the menu offering suggestions while ensuring each diner has a delightful and personalized experience. Your server will guide you through the menu making your dining journey feel truly special.

While the service was friendly and knowledgeable, it felt rushed and a bit impersonal.

WARNING: For those with food allergies, do not rely on your medallion information (assuming you’ve registered a food allergy). A person in our party had a severe nut allergy, and the server proceeded to place an amuse-bouche of nothing but nuts on the table.

Waiting Times

Securing reservations in advance is key for getting the best time/day at The Catch by Rudi. With its popularity booking early can help you avoid waits and ensure the ability to experience the restaurant.

If you haven’t been able to book online or via the app before boarding, don’t worry, there are usually blocks of time left to reserve once on board.

Special Dining Events and Promotions

The restaurant hosts special nights and exclusive promotions that showcase ingredients or dishes, from time to time.

Don’t miss out on the sea days when The Catch transforms into an oyster bar offering oysters from 11:30 AM to 1:30 PM. This unique opportunity lets you savor seafood in a lunch setting enhancing your overall dining experience onboard. Remember to keep an eye out for these events when planning your trip! The events vary by ship.

The Catch by Rudi cost & cover charge

When it comes to pricing at The Catch by Rudi there’s a surcharge of $45 per person along with an 18% gratuity (children under 12 are half price). If you’re into seafood special dishes like split baked lobster can be added for $30. They also offer a bar with oysters and cold seafood towers priced at about $30 each allowing you to tailor your seafood feast.

Dietary Requirements & Food Allergies

Address any concerns you may have about accessibility and dietary restrictions. Princess Cruises tries to accommodate dietary issues, but we noticed that at The Catch, there were no questions about anyone’s food allergies at the table, which almost led to a real problem with a nut allergy being ignored. So don’t forget to reinforce any food allergies! Obviously, this is a best practice anywhere on a ship.
